4:30 p.m. Monday-Friday, some evenings and weekends requiredJob Summary:The Associate Director of Communications oversees the customer service experience for the Financial Aid Office. The position also assists in administering student applications and records for participation in the Universitys loans and federal financial aid programs; works in close collaboration with other JSU Departments and Offices (e.g. Office of Student Accounts, Registrar, etc.) to assist students with the financial aid process. The position is responsible for outreach to students and families from the Financial Aid Office, which includes, but is not limited to, emails, text messages, presentations, website updates, etc.Duties and Responsibilities:Coordinate with JSUs call center to ensure escalations are resolved and appropriate and accurate information is being disseminated, which includes scheduling trainings as neededEnsure exemplary customer service by clarifying any student complaints/escalations; determining the cause of the problem; selecting and explaining the best solution to solve the problem; expediting correction or adjustment; and following up to ensure resolutionGenerate outbound call lists for JSUs call center for calls to student groups such as missing FAFSA, missing documents, etc.Maintain Financial Aid Office website by conducting periodic reviews of information to ensure accuracyTrain and supervise all student assistants, including FERPA confirmation, time approval, and schedulingDevelop and maintain Financial Aid Office Outreach calendar and facilitate on and off campus outreach eventsProvide weekly reports to the Director of Financial Aid regarding all customer service interactionsTrain and supervise Financial Aid Service SpecialistsProcess Federal Work Study payroll reporting, position requests, and monitor departmental spending and allocationsPerform other duties as assigned.Required Minimum Qualifications:Masters degree in an appropriate field from a regionally accredited college or universityAt least three (3) years related experience in financial aidStrong technical skills and customer service skillsPreferred Qualifications:Experience with Ellucian Banner, and Nextgen Scholarship ManagerPrior leadership or supervisory experienceRequired Documents:Cover LetterResumeUnofficial Transcripts (official required upon hire)Employee Benefits:JSU strives to provide great quality of life to our employees through an attractive, competitive benefits package for our full-time faculty and staff.
